Big game in a small place

England play in Liechtenstein tomorrow evening in a Euro 2004 qualifer. Lets hope this tiny country stuck between Switzerland and Austria with only 33,000 people is ready for the travelling England support.

Officially England have only 900 tickets for the game but three to four thousand fans are expectd to turn up, so the potential for a flareup is there especially as the Liechtenstein police force only numbers about 70.
With luck the boys will show sense and behave themselves.
